Visit Notes

Sunday, 27th January 2002

If there is one thing that this visit has taught me it's don't go anywhere with just one picture left on you film! The round tower itself is nearly complete with just the top damaged.

In the churchyard there are the most amazing High Crosses I have ever seen. I'm not very often moved by Christian relics, but these are truly amazing. I will go back and photograph these properly.

Directions

Head north from Drogheda on the N1 and follow the Monasterboice road sign that start just before you reach the M1 motorway.
